Commercial Slab Installation in Charleston, SC

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of property projects, including parking lots, warehouse floors, retail storefronts, and industrial facilities. This process typically includes site preparation, grading, and ensuring a stable, level surface that can support heavy loads and withstand daily use. Property owners often seek this service to establish a durable foundation for new commercial buildings or to upgrade existing concrete surfaces for better functionality and safety.

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, including site-specific considerations such as soil conditions, drainage, and load requirements. It’s also important to consider permits, project timelines, and how the slab will integrate with other construction elements. Clear communication about these factors helps ensure the project meets the necessary standards and supports the long-term use of the property.

Project Types

Common Commercial Slab Installation Jobs

Commercial Slab Installation - foundational concrete slabs for retail, office, or industrial spaces.

Parking Lot Slabs - durable surfaces designed to support vehicle traffic and heavy loads.

Sidewalk and Walkway Slabs - safe, level pathways for pedestrian access around commercial properties.

Loading Dock Slabs - reinforced concrete areas to facilitate freight handling and deliveries.

Foundation Slabs - stable bases for constructing commercial buildings or extensions.

Retaining Wall Slabs - concrete elements used to manage elevation changes and protect property.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ions

What types of projects require commercial slab installation? Commercial slab installation is often used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ties in Charleston and nearby areas.

What materials are commonly used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the most common material for commercial slabs due to its durability and strength, suitable for high-traffic and heavy-load areas.

How should property owners prepare for a commercial slab installation? Proper site preparation includes clearing the area, ensuring proper drainage, and verifying the ground is stable to support the slab.

What are common considerations when planning a commercial slab project? Factors like load requirements, slab thickness, and environmental conditions are important to ensure the slab meets the property's needs.
